Baby boom: 7 ICU nurses pregnant at Puyallup's Good Samaritan Hospital

PUYALLUP, Wash. — Seven nurses who work in the intensive care unit at Good Samaritan Hospital in Puyallup are expecting babies in the next few months.

An official with Good Samaritan Hospital announced that the nurses are due between May and September.

A picture sent to KIRO 7 from a hospital staff member showed the nurses wearing their hospital scrubs and cards indicating their due dates.

The announcement from the hospital coincides with National Nurses Week – an annual tradition that began in 1993 to as a way to "Celebrate and elevate the nursing profession."
